On April 6, 2012 at 8:00 pm, the Kupferberg Center for the Arts presents Bill Cosby in an exclusive NYC performance at the Colden Auditorium at Queens College. Tickets are $35-$65 and are available by calling the Kupferberg Center Box Office at 718.793.8080 or online at www.KupferbergCenter.org. Bill Cosby's performance is part of the Kupferberg Center's Best of the Best Series.

One of America's most beloved comedians of all time, Bill Cosby has captivated generations of fans with his comedy routines, iconic albums and best-selling books such as Fatherhood. His comedy transcends age, gender and cultural barriers. This show will be a perfect evening event for the entire family.

Perhaps his greatest contribution to American entertainment and culture is The Cosby Show, about a close-knit upper middle class black family. Cosby said his intent was to portray an American family. In his current best seller, I Didn't Ask to Be Born, But I'm Glad I Was, Cosby talks about being a grandfather and first love in his humorous and insightful manner. And now, he is bringing his humor and warmth to the stage at Colden Auditorium for one memorable evening.

Cosby has received the Kennedy Center Honors, the Presidential Medal of Freedom (America's highest civilian honor), the Mark Twain Prize for American Humor and the Marian Anderson Award.

On Saturday, May 4th the Kupferberg Center presents An Evening with Michael Feinstein in the Colden Auditorium at 8:00 pm as part of the Kupferberg Center's Best of the Best Series. Tickets are $30-$50.

As a performer, Michael Feinstein is simply unsurpassed, with multi-platinum selling albums, five Grammy nominations, and two Emmy nominations.

Enjoy an evening of pure musical entertainment with the man who has been dubbed, "The Ambassador of America's Songbook." Expect a joyful, captivating evening listening to Michael Feinstein's self-composed and arranged original music, along with his critically acclaimed interpretations of legends such as Irving Berlin, Jerome Kern, Johnny Mercer, Duke Ellington and Harry Warren.

This multi-faceted performer earns rave reviews around the world. Don't miss this unique opportunity to enjoy the legendary Michael Feinstein right here exclusively at the Kupferberg Center.
